/**
* Get the audit log for an organization.
*
* This function performs a `GET` to the `/orgs/{org}/audit-log` endpoint.
*
* Gets the audit log for an organization. For more information, see "[Reviewing the audit log for your organization](https://docs.github.com/github/setting-up-and-managing-organizations-and-teams/reviewing-the-audit-log-for-your-organization)."
*
* To use this endpoint, you must be an organization owner, and you must use an access token with the `admin:org` scope. GitHub Apps must have the `organization_administration` read permission to use this endpoint.
*
* FROM: <https://docs.github.com/rest/reference/orgs#get-audit-log>
*
* **Parameters:**
*
* * `org: &str`
* * `phrase: &str` -- A search phrase. For more information, see [Searching the audit log](https://docs.github.com/github/setting-up-and-managing-organizations-and-teams/reviewing-the-audit-log-for-your-organization#searching-the-audit-log).
* * `include: crate::types::Include` -- The event types to include:
*
* - `web` - returns web (non-Git) events
* - `git` - returns Git events
* - `all` - returns both web and Git events
*
* The default is `web`.
* * `after: &str` -- A cursor, as given in the [Link header](https://docs.github.com/rest/overview/resources-in-the-rest-api#link-header). If specified, the query only searches for events after this cursor.
* * `before: &str` -- A cursor, as given in the [Link header](https://docs.github.com/rest/overview/resources-in-the-rest-api#link-header). If specified, the query only searches for events before this cursor.
* * `order: crate::types::Order` -- The order of audit log events. To list newest events first, specify `desc`. To list oldest events first, specify `asc`.
*
* The default is `desc`.
* * `per_page: i64` -- Results per page (max 100).
* * `page: i64` -- Page number of the results to fetch.
*/
pub async fn get_audit_log(
&self,
org: &str,
phrase: &str,
include: crate::types::Include,
after: &str,
before: &str,
order: crate::types::Order,
per_page: i64,
page: i64,
) -> ClientResult<crate::Response<Vec<crate::types::AuditLogEvent>>> {
let mut query_args: Vec<(String, String)> = Default::default();
if !after.is_empty() {
query_args.push(("after".to_string(), after.to_string()));
}
if !before.is_empty() {
query_args.push(("before".to_string(), before.to_string()));
}
if !include.to_string().is_empty() {
query_args.push(("include".to_string(), include.to_string()));
}
if !order.to_string().is_empty() {
query_args.push(("order".to_string(), order.to_string()));
}
if page > 0 {
query_args.push(("page".to_string(), page.to_string()));
}
if per_page > 0 {
query_args.push(("per_page".to_string(), per_page.to_string()));
}
if !phrase.is_empty() {
query_args.push(("phrase".to_string(), phrase.to_string()));
}
let query_ = serde_urlencoded::to_string(&query_args).unwrap();
let url = self.client.url(
&format!(
"/orgs/{}/audit-log?{}",
crate::progenitor_support::encode_path(org),
query_
),
None,
);
self.client
.get(
&url,
crate::Message {
body: None,
content_type: None,
},
)
.await
}

/**
* Set organization membership for a user.
*
* This function performs a `PUT` to the `/orgs/{org}/memberships/{username}` endpoint.
*
* Only authenticated organization owners can add a member to the organization or update the member's role.
*
* * If the authenticated user is _adding_ a member to the organization, the invited user will receive an email inviting them to the organization. The user's [membership status](https://docs.github.com/rest/reference/orgs#get-organization-membership-for-a-user) will be `pending` until they accept the invitation.
*
* * Authenticated users can _update_ a user's membership by passing the `role` parameter. If the authenticated user changes a member's role to `admin`, the affected user will receive an email notifying them that they've been made an organization owner. If the authenticated user changes an owner's role to `member`, no email will be sent.
*
* **Rate limits**
*
* To prevent abuse, the authenticated user is limited to 50 organization invitations per 24 hour period. If the organization is more than one month old or on a paid plan, the limit is 500 invitations per 24 hour period.
*
* FROM: <https://docs.github.com/rest/reference/orgs#set-organization-membership-for-a-user>
*
* **Parameters:**
*
* * `org: &str`
* * `username: &str`
*/
pub async fn set_membership_for_user(
&self,
org: &str,
username: &str,
body: &crate::types::OrgsSetMembershipUserRequest,
) -> ClientResult<crate::Response<crate::types::OrgMembership>> {
let url = self.client.url(
&format!(
"/orgs/{}/memberships/{}",
crate::progenitor_support::encode_path(org),
crate::progenitor_support::encode_path(username),
),
None,
);
self.client
.put(
&url,
crate::Message {
body: Some(reqwest::Body::from(serde_json::to_vec(body)?)),
content_type: Some("application/json".to_string()),
},
)
.await
}
